How Bowflex Dumbbells Stuck Work

How To Fix Bowflex Dumbbells Stuck

Understanding the mechanics behind your Bowflex dumbbells stuck can help avoid common issues. When you turn the dial to select a weight, a locking mechanism engages the intended weight plates and disengages the others. If not properly serviced or overused, the locking mechanism or the dials can malfunction, leading to your Bowflex dumbbells getting stuck. Regular maintenance and correct usage can effectively extend the lifespan of these dumbbells and prevent mishaps from occurring.

How Do I Remove the Dumbbell from the Base?

How To Fix Bowflex Dumbbells Stuck

Removing a stuck dumbbell from its base can be a tricky task, but by following these steps, it can be made easier:

  1. First, make sure the dumbbell is set to the correct weight that matches the plates currently attached to it. Incorrect weight settings can cause problems when trying to remove the dumbbell from the base.
  2. Firmly grasp the handle of the dumbbell with both hands.
  3. Without forcing it, try to wiggle the dumbbell from side to side while pulling upward.
  4. If it still doesn’t come out, make sure there are no plates still attached that are not included in the set weight on the dial system.
  5. If the problem persists, it might be a sign of a more serious issue and you might need professional assistance.

How Do I Unstick the Dial Bowflex Dumbbells Stuck

If the dial on your Bowflex dumbbell is stuck, follow these steps:

  1. Try adjusting the setting on the dial to a different weight. If the dial turns at another setting, the issue is likely with a specific weight. It should be easier to turn after changing the setting.
  2. If the dial remains stuck, attempt to gently wiggle it. Don’t use excessive force as it may cause further damage.
  3. Check if any foreign objects or debris are stuck in the dial area and causing jamming. Clean it gently if needed.
  4. Again, avoid using water or moisture when cleaning the dial area. If none of the above methods work, it is best to contact Bowflex tech support or a professional repair service

What should you do if your Bowflex dumbbell gets stuck in the base?

Try to wiggle the dumbbell gently from side to side while pulling upward. Make sure you have set the correct weight that matches the plates currently attached to it. If the issue persists, it might indicate a potential malfunction of the dial system.

How can you prevent the dial from sticking?

Regular cleaning and maintenance are key. Use a dry cloth to wipe around the dial mechanism to prevent the build-up of dust, dirt, or debris which could jam the system. Avoid using water because moisture can cause rust or damage to the mechanical parts.

How often should Bowflex dumbbells be cleaned?

Cleaning frequency depends on how often you use the dumbbells. However, a good rule of thumb is to wipe them down after each workout and do thorough cleaning monthly, making sure to remove any built up dirt or debris.

Is it safe to try and repair Bowflex dumbbells on your own?

Simple fixes like cleaning the dial or resetting the alignment are safe to do. However, if the problem is a malfunctioning dial system or something more complex, it’s advisable to seek help from Bowflex tech support or a professional repair service to avoid damage or voiding your warranty.

What do you do if the dial on Bowflex dumbbells won’t turn ?

First, try to change the setting to a different weight. If it turns at another setting, the problem is likely with a specific weight. You can also try to wiggle it gently. If it still doesn’t turn, look for any debris or objects jamming it and clean it carefully. Avoid using water or any liquid while cleaning. If none of these work, it would be best to contact Bowflex tech support or a professional repair service.
